Multiple people injured after armed home invasion in Riverhead

Riverhead police are investigating what witnesses say was a violent home invasion at an apartment complex Sunday morning.

Multiple people were injured after a violent armed home invasion in Riverhead Sunday morning.
Police officers and paramedics flooded an apartment complex on Doctor's Path in Riverhead after investigators say two armed suspects stormed into an apartment. They say at least one of them started shooting from a long-barreled gun.
The break-in happened at around 3:15 a.m. and police say there was a struggle between the attackers and the residents.
A total of four people were hurt, although authorities tell News 12 none of those injuries were from the gunfire.
Neighbor Justin Clementi says this is the second time this year violence has broken out at the apartment next door.

“Last time, they were here there was a SWAT team, I couldn't go outside. Now it's crazy. I just woke up and I'm going through some anxiety... You see all this crap happening outside. It's messed up,” he says.

All of the injured were taken to nearby hospitals, and at least one of them had to be airlifted by helicopter.
The extent of the injuries and the victims' current physical conditions were not released.
Two other people were found outside the home, but investigators say they were not hurt.

At this point, officials have not released the names of anyone involved and it's not clear if any arrests were made.
Police did say the victims of the home invasion were likely targeted.
